$(document).ready(function(){
    $('.accordion .head').click(function(){
        $(this).next().toggle('slow');
        return false;
    }).next().hide();
})

$().ready(function(){
    // open callback formular
    $("#btnOpenCallback").click(function(){
        $("#callbackform").slideToggle("slow");
    });
    // send formdata to controller
    $("#callbackformular").submit(function(){
        var vorname = $("#CallbacksVorname").val();
        var nachname = $("#CallbacksNachname").val();
        var nummer = $("#CallbacksTelefonnummer").val();
        if (nummer == '') {
            $("#CallbacksTelefonnummer").css({
                'border-color': 'red'
            });
        }
        else {
            $.ajax({
                type: "POST",
                url: "/sporthaus/callbacks/add",
                data: {
                    vorname: vorname,
                    nachname: nachname,
                    nummer: nummer
                },
                success: function(data){
                    $("#callbackform").slideUp("slow", callback);
                    function callback(){
                        $("#rmcallbackservice p").fadeTo("slow", 0.1, callback2);
                        
                        function callback2(){
                            $("#rmcallbackservice p").text(data);
                            $("#rmcallbackservice p").fadeTo("slow", 1);
                        }
                    }
                    
                }
            });
        }
        return false;
    });
});

$().ready(function(){
    // open callback formular
    $("#btnOpenRecback").click(function(){
        $("#recommendform").slideToggle("slow");
    });
    // send formdata to controller
    $("#CallbackRecommendForm").submit(function(){
        var username = $("#CallbackUsername").val();
        var friendname = $("#CallbackFriendname").val();
        var email = $("#CallbackEmail").val();
				var adresse = $("#CallbackAdresse").val();
        if (email == '') {
            $("#CallbackEmail").css({
                'border-color': 'red'
            });
        }
				
        else {
            $.ajax({
                type: "POST",
                url: "/sporthaus/callbacks/recommend",
                data: {
                    username: username,
                    friendname: friendname,
                    email: email,
										adresse: adresse
                },
                success: function(data){
                    $("#recommendform").slideUp("slow", callback);
                    function callback(){
                        $("#rmrecommendation p").fadeTo("slow", 0.1, callback2);
                        
                        function callback2(){
                            $("#rmrecommendation p").text(data);
                            $("#rmrecommendation p").fadeTo("slow", 1);
                        }
                    }
                    
                }
            });
        }
        return false;
    });
});
